#f487c6 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f487c6 is composed of 95.7% red, 52.9% green and 77.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 44.7% magenta, 18.9%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 325.3 degrees, a saturation of 83.2% and a lightness of 74.3%. #f487c6 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#e90f8d. Closest websafe color is: #ff99cc.

Shades and Tints of #f487c6

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060104 is the darkest color, while #fef3f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#f487c6

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#c2b9be is the less saturated color, while #fe7dc8 is the most saturated one.
